Key Points
Molybdenum oxide materials exhibit strong antitumor activity against certain cancer cell lines, indicating their therapeutic potential.
In antibacterial assays, these materials showed significant efficacy against multiple bacterial strains, especially in photothermal settings.
Analysis included both in vitro and in vivo methods to assess the effectiveness of molybdenum oxide as a treatment.
The findings highlight the promise of these nanomaterials in developing advanced cancer therapies and infection control strategies.
